This seamless 3D inflated PBR texture depicts a crowd of glossy piggy bank figures crafted from shiny vinyl material. The surface is smooth and highly reflective, with subtle highlights emphasizing the bulging, inflated form of each piggy bank. The texture is brightly colored, primarily featuring pastel tones: soft blues, pinks, and yellows, each piggy bank displaying a lively and joyful expression. The inflated structure is comprised of individual pig-shaped bulbs tightly packed together, creating a dynamic and fun repeating pattern without distinct directionalities or stitching details. The surface finish is polished and plastic-like, evoking the feel of inflatable toys or vinyl balloons. Using This PBR Texture in Blender

Import the texture maps into Blender with sRGB color space for albedo/base color and Non-Color for normal, roughness, metallic, AO, height, and ORM maps. Connect normal maps through a Normal Map node, then adjust UV scale with a Mapping node so the material repeats naturally on your model.

  • Albedo -> Principled BSDF Base Color
  • Roughness -> Roughness, Metallic -> Metallic
  • Normal -> Normal Map node -> Normal
  • Height -> Bump or Displacement depending on render setup
